(audible in USA ) Posted: 25 Nov 2016 08:54 AM PST http://forums.qrz.com/index.php?thre...in-usa.545595/ ARISS contact planned for school in Wroclaw, Poland An International Space Station radio contact has been planned for astronaut Shane Kimbrough KE5HOD with Private Salesian High School named of St. Dominic Savio, Wroclaw, Poland. The event is scheduled Friday November 25 at approximately 11:12 UTC, which is 12:12 CEWT. This will be a telebridge radio contact, operated by W6SRJ, located in Santa Rosa, California, USA.
